diff --git a/src/Symfony/Component/Console/Style/SymfonyStyle.php b/src/Symfony/Component/Console/Style/SymfonyStyle.php
index 1b2e7368f6..f2e0279478 100644
--- a/src/Symfony/Component/Console/Style/SymfonyStyle.php
+++ b/src/Symfony/Component/Console/Style/SymfonyStyle.php
@@ -97,7 +97,7 @@ class SymfonyStyle extends OutputStyle
*/
public function title($message)
{
- $this->writeln(sprintf("\n%s\n%s\n", $message, str_repeat('=', strlen($message))));
+ $this->writeln(sprintf("\n%s>\n%s>\n", $message, str_repeat('=', strlen($message))));
}
/**
@@ -105,7 +105,7 @@ class SymfonyStyle extends OutputStyle
*/
public function section($message)
{
- $this->writeln(sprintf("%s\n%s\n", $message, str_repeat('-', strlen($message))));
+ $this->writeln(sprintf("%s>\n%s>\n", $message, str_repeat('-', strlen($message))));
}
/**
@@ -119,7 +119,7 @@ class SymfonyStyle extends OutputStyle
$elements
);
- $this->writeln(implode("\n\n", $elements)."\n");
+ $this->writeln(implode("\n", $elements)."\n");
}
/**
@@ -183,6 +183,8 @@ class SymfonyStyle extends OutputStyle
*/
public function table(array $headers, array $rows)
{
+ $headers = array_map(function ($value) { return sprintf('%s>', $value); }, $headers);
+
$table = new Table($this);
$table->setHeaders($headers);
$table->setRows($rows);